From 859388fbf0b2c30727dd80b6623018b9a23c98b1 Mon Sep 17 00:00:00 2001 From: Jack Hu Date: Sat, 7 May 2016 22:15:56 +0800 Subject: [PATCH] fix #5 --- History.md | 5 +++++ package.json | 2 +- server/auth/github/passport.js | 2 +- server/auth/qq/passport.js | 2 +- server/auth/weibo/passport.js | 2 +- 5 files changed, 9 insertions(+), 4 deletions(-) diff --git a/History.md b/History.md index 20b6706..31c62cf 100644 --- a/History.md +++ b/History.md @@ -1,3 +1,8 @@ +1.1.6 / 2016-05-07 +================== + +* 修复第三方登录bug, fix #5 + 1.1.5 / 2016-04-30 ================== diff --git a/package.json b/package.json index c8480d1..f083d29 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"jackblog-api-koa", - "version": "1.1.5", + "version": "1.1.6", "description": "jackblog API koa版", "main": "server/app.js", "scripts": { diff --git a/server/auth/github/passport.js b/server/auth/github/passport.js index 263c152..3970dbe 100644 --- a/server/auth/github/passport.js +++ b/server/auth/github/passport.js @@ -30,7 +30,7 @@ exports.setup = function (User,config) { status:1 } const checkUserName = yield User.findOne({nickname:newUser.nickname}); - if(checkUser){ + if(checkUserName){ newUser.nickname = tools.randomString(); } const user = yield new User(newUser).save(); diff --git a/server/auth/qq/passport.js b/server/auth/qq/passport.js index 340e194..e9cbf1e 100644 --- a/server/auth/qq/passport.js +++ b/server/auth/qq/passport.js @@ -34,7 +34,7 @@ exports.setup = function (User,config) { status:1 } const checkUserName = yield User.findOne({nickname:newUser.nickname}); - if(checkUser){ + if(checkUserName){ newUser.nickname = tools.randomString(); } const user = yield new User(newUser).save(); diff --git a/server/auth/weibo/passport.js b/server/auth/weibo/passport.js index 163758d..d5a7ac5 100644 --- a/server/auth/weibo/passport.js +++ b/server/auth/weibo/passport.js @@ -29,7 +29,7 @@ exports.setup = function (User,config) { status:1 } const checkUserName = yield User.findOne({nickname:newUser.nickname}); - if(checkUser){ + if(checkUserName){ newUser.nickname = tools.randomString(); } const user = yield new User(newUser).save();